
Cơm Cháy Chà Bông (Crispy Rice with Pork Floss - Soy-Free)
Crispy fried rice squares topped with savory pork floss, a popular Vietnamese snack, carefully made soy-free.
15m prep + 30m cook4 servingsSafety: 90/100
Contains fishSOY-free
380 cal|15g protein|40g carbs|18g fat|1g fiber
Ingredients
- 4 cups Cooked white rice
- 0.5 cup Pork floss
- 0.5 cup Vegetable oil
- 1 tablespoon Fish sauce
- 1 teaspoon Sugar
- 0.25 teaspoon Chili flakes
- 2 tablespoons Scallions, thinly sliced
Instructions
- 1Spread the cooked rice evenly on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
- 2Press the rice firmly to create a thin, even layer.
- 3Let the rice dry out in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ours, or preferably overnight.
- 4Cut the dried rice into small squares or rectangles.
- 5Heat vegetable oil in a skillet over medium-high heat.
- 6Fry the rice squares in batches until golden brown and crispy.
- 7Remove the fried rice squares from the oil and place them on a paper towel-lined plate to drain excess oil.
- 8In a small bowl, combine fish sauce, sugar, and chili flakes.
- 9Drizzle the sauce over the fried rice squares.
- 10Top with soy-free pork floss and sliced scallions.
- 11Serve immediately.
